Our Mission

Upper Gwynedd Township Parks and Recreation Department will provide traditional and innovative recreation, leisure and cultural activities in a quality environment for all residents of the Township. We provide comprehensive park and recreation programs, facilities, and services which respond to changing needs within our community. We strive to preserve, enhance, and protect our open spaces to enrich the quality of life for present and future generations in a safe and secure environment.

Programs such as the summer basketball league, recreation camp, tennis instruction, bus trips, sports and science camps as well as the Fall Fest, Carnival, outdoor concerts and special interest programs are some of the activities offered to the community. An amphitheater, community-built playground, basketball and tennis courts, walking paths, pavilion and a sensory garden make the Parkside Place Complex a destination for passive and active recreation.

Meet Sarah Prebis your Park and Recreation Director here at Upper Gwynedd Township.  Sarah is a Pennridge High School Grad and had a dual major in “Commercial and Therapeutic Recreation” at East Stroudsburg University.  She started her career at Split Rock Resort, from there worked at a Nursing Home in the Pocono’s as their Rec Director.  In 2003, she moved back to Bucks County where she started working at Warwick Township.  After 16 years as a P & R Program Coordinator at Warwick, she took the leap and moved to the P & R Director position at Upper Gwynedd.
